I am Liang Geng, a Ph.D. candidate in the Department of Computer Science and Engineering at The Ohio State University. My research focuses on algorithm engineering, specifically leveraging NVIDIA RT Cores to accelerate non-rendering workloads, such as geospatial data processing. I am co-advised by Prof. Xiaodong Zhang and Dr. Rubao Lee, and I maintain close research collaborations with Prof. Yanfeng Zhang and Dr. Hao Wang. Prior to joining OSU, I was a Senior Engineer at Alibaba DAMO Academy under the supervision of Dr. Wenyuan Yu, where I developed GPU support for libgrape-lite.
